显示适配器(Video Graphics Array,VGA)

不看后悔!!深入了解显卡!!!走你!

我们常常会调试显示器的分辨率,一般对于图像的显示重点在于分辨率与颜色深度,

每个图像显示的颜色会占用内存,因此显示适配器上会有一个内存的容量

这个显示适配器的内存容量会影响你的屏幕分辨率与颜色深度!

除了显示适配器的内存,由于3D游戏的流行,使显示适配器的运算的能力越来越重要。

一些3D运算早期是交给CPU运作的,但CPU并非是针对显卡的“服务工具”,平时的CPU已经很忙碌了,

所以后来,显示适配器厂商直接在显示适配器中嵌入一个3D加速的芯片:

GPU(Graphics Processing Unit):图形处理器,又称显示核心/芯片,是一个微处理器,

GPU使显卡减少了对CPU的依赖,并进行部分原本CPU的工作,这也是GPU被设计出来的目的。

显示适配器主要也是通过CPU的控制芯片与CPU、主存储器等沟通的。对于3D游戏来说,显示适配器也是需要高速运算的一个组件,

所以数据的传输也是越快越好,因此显示适配器的规格从早期的PCI到AGP,又从AGP到PCI-Express规格,数据传输的带宽越来越大:



我们看到上图中PCI-E 1.0 版本显示适配器速度已经很快了,但其实还有PCI-E 2.0、PCIE 3.0、PCIE 4.0的版本。

关于图像分辨率的内存计算:

显示适配器的接口

先逛一圈淘宝,查看一下当下的显卡接口规格:

书中介绍的显示适配器接口类型共有四种:

  • VGA(D-sub):较早的接口,15针公头,只传输图像,已被淘汰。
  • DVI:有子类别两种,分别为DVI-d 和 DVI-i,市场上常见的是DVI-d,只传输图像,一般用于液晶屏幕的连接。
  • HDMI:可以同时传输图像和音频!所以也被广泛的应用在电视中,计算机中也大部分支持HDMI接口。
  • Display Port:同HDMI一样,可以同时传输图像和音频!少用的接口。

继续以七彩虹的显卡图片为例,在图中从左到右依次为 DP(Display Port)接口HDMI接口DVI-d接口

Chapter Zero 0.2.3 显示适配器的更多相关文章

  1. Saiku导出excel指标列无线条以及0与空值显示问题(三十二)

    Saiku导出excel指标列无线条以及0与空值显示问题 描述: 数据库中字段值为0 ,与数据库中字段值为 null 时 ,saiku会将为0 以及为 null 的数据都不展示出来,但是我们其实希望数 ...

  2. Discuz 7.0版块横排显示版块图标和版块简介的方法

    Discuz 7.0版块横排显示版块图标和版块简介的方法 最近很多朋友咨询Discuz论坛设置论坛版块横排后,如何设置显示版块图标和简介的问题. 一.显示板块图标 找到templates\defaul ...

  3. win32 api ShouCursor 根据内部计数器 是否>= 0 决定是否 显示光标,每true时计数器+1,每false-1

    win32 api ShouCursor 根据内部计数器 是否>= 0 决定是否 显示光标,每true时计数器+1,每false-1,编程时true 和 false 的次数容易产生bug.

  4. cocos2d-x 3.0 final 中文显示

    cocos2d-x 3.0的中文显示非常easy,首先,你须要一个xml文件保存中文,还须要一个能显示中文的TTF文件 <?xml version="1.0" encodin ...

  5. MiniProfiler.3.0.10 用于MVC4.0中不能显示SQL语句

    MiniProfiler.3.0.10 用于MVC4.0中可以显示执行时间,但是不能显示SQL语句,怎么解决?

  6. NPOI 2.0 Excel读取显示

    NPOI 2.0 Excel读取显示   最近接到需求,需要把excel表格里的数据原样展示到web页面,主要是满足随意跨行跨列. 之前用过一点NPOI,不过接触的不太多,趁这次机会再熟悉一下.由于操 ...

  7. 当EditText编辑时 hint 在 6.0 手机上显示不出来

    当EditText编辑时  hint 在 6.0 手机上显示不出来.... 就要增加一句话去重新设置颜色值   Android:textColorHint = "#707070"

  8. Chapter Zero 0.2.2 内存

    目录 内存 内存的多通道设计 DRAM 和 SRAM 只读存储器(ROM) RAM.ROM以及硬盘的区别(转自百度) 内存 CPU的数据都是来自主存储器(main memory),个人计算机的主寄存器 ...

  9. Chapter Zero 0.2.1 执行运算与判断的CPU

    目录 执行运算与判断的CPU CPU效能比较的指标 CPU的工作频率:外频与倍频 32位与64位的CPU与总线[宽度] CPU的等级 超线程(Hyper-Threading,HT) 网上摘下几张主板图 ...

随机推荐

  1. 深度学习DeepLearning技术实战研修班

    深度学习DeepLearning(Python)实战培训班 时间地点: 2020 年 12 月 18 日-2020 年 12 月 21日 (第一天报到 授课三天:提前环境部署 电脑测试) 一.培训方式 ...

  2. Py-多态,封装,反射,描述符,包装标准类型,面向对象进阶

    多态: 对象可以通过他们共同的属性和动作来访问,而不需要考虑他们的类多态是继承的应用 class H2o: def __init__(self,temp): self.temp=temp def ht ...

  3. redis修改requirepass 参数 改密码

    1. 不重启redis如何配置密码? a. 在配置文件中配置requirepass的密码(当redis重启时密码依然有效). # requirepass foobared  ->  修改成 :  ...

  4. JMeter性能测试9:阿里云服务器压测

    第一步准备好jmeter脚本 第二步 将本地的jmeter脚本上传到阿里云进行验证 检验阿里云的jmeter是否能正常运行 将本地的脚本上传到阿里云使用xshell进入到该目录下 使用命令运行刚才上传 ...

  5. Soul API 网关源码解析 03

    目标 使用 soul 代理 dubbo 服务 dubbo 服务如何注册到网关的? dubbo 插件是如何工作的? 理清 http --> 网关--> dubbo provider 整条链路 ...

  6. WebSocket TCP HTTP

    RFC 6455 - The WebSocket Protocol https://tools.ietf.org/html/rfc6455 1.5. Design Philosophy _This s ...

  7. asctime_s asctime

    asctime_s  asctime // rand随机数.cpp : 此文件包含 "main" 函数.程序执行将在此处开始并结束. // #include "pch.h ...

  8. 阿里云服务器centos7,docker部署mysql+Redis+vue+springboot+Nginx+fastdfs,亲测可用

    一.购买云服务器 我是今年双十一期间在阿里云购买的服务器, 简单配置2核_4G_40G_3M,三年用了不到800块,不过当时我记得腾讯云更便宜,个人感觉,阿里的云服务器更加的稳定, 毕竟身经百战, 经 ...

  9. python 基础学习3 列表和元组 、字符串

    作为小白,坚持每日写学习记录,是督促坚持学习的动力, 今天主要是学习 列表和元组,列表是可以修改的,元组是不可变的.列表和元组的索引都是从0开始 列表可以修改, 可以对列表进行赋值,修改移除等各种方法 ...

  10. MariaDB数据库----查(实例演示)

    MariaDB数据--查 SQl语句执行顺序 基础查询 查询 添加数据 MariaDB [test]> insert into huluwa values -> (1 ,'葫芦爷爷',73 ...